DescriptionCVE.org

A vulnerability was found in CodeAstro Payroll System 1.0. This affects an unknown part of the file /home_employee.php. The manipulation of the argument emp_id results in sql injection. The attack may be performed from remote. The exploit has been made public and could be used.

AnalysisAI

SQL injection in CodeAstro Payroll System 1.0 allows remote authenticated attackers with low-privilege credentials to manipulate database queries via the emp_id parameter in /home_employee.php. Exploit Scenario An attacker who has obtained a low-privilege account on the CodeAstro Payroll System - for example, a standard employee user - navigates to /home_employee.php and submits a crafted emp_id value containing SQL injection syntax (e.g., a UNION SELECT statement). The application passes this value unsanitized into a database query, enabling the attacker to retrieve payroll records for other employees, including salary figures, banking details, or personal identifiers. …
